Transaction 17343f2de34bb2a00876f3fdce2b631d2a4febc215a76a5e057fce054946b867

1 Input
2 Outputs
  • 17343f2de34bb2a00876f3fdce2b631d2a4febc215a76a5e057fce054946b867:0
  • value  283208
    address  3HMAq5xtjUfj17ZK8TsXbz813FDzJfApts
  • 17343f2de34bb2a00876f3fdce2b631d2a4febc215a76a5e057fce054946b867:1
  • value  1420099
    address  1EXCW6WPHurxXHkVyTFArwFnemYav8rQEb